trschaefer Says:

Jul 26, 2008 - This is a really great song. Dusty looks & sounds wonderful. I think that the lyrics (and the fact that there aren't any men in the video..) are a sly and subtle admission of Dusty's lesbianism. The difference between "What you're gonna sayIn private" and "And what you're gonna doIn public". Dusty's sexuality was never an issue for her. I think at last, she felt she could incorporate her sexuality openly into her art, without worrying about the effect on her career.
